Databricks Taps Simon Davies for Asia Pacific Leadership

Databricks has named Simon Davies as Senior Vice President and General Manager for Asia Pacific and Japan, capitalizing on 85% year-over-year regional growth in Q4.

Based in Singapore, Davies will oversee strategy, operations, and growth across Australia, New Zealand, ASEAN, India, Japan, Korea, and Greater China. He brings 30-plus years in enterprise technology, data, and cloud services from SAP, Splunk, Microsoft, Salesforce, and Oracle.

Davies joins from SAP, where he served as Regional President for Asia Pacific, leading strategy, operations, sales, and profitability. Previously, he was SVP and GM at Splunk, driving regional expansion.

Databricks now employs over 1,500 across APJ and will move into a new 32,000-square-foot Singapore headquarters this year, quadrupling its footprint. The company is expanding in financial services, telecommunications, and public sector with customers including Singapore Customs, Samsung Life Insurance, and SingTel.

“This is one of the most digitally advanced and AI-ready regions globally, where organizations are moving from experimentation to scaled impact,” Davies said, highlighting Databricks’ ability to combine innovation with execution.
